Also, IF UPS sponsors Clint Bowyer’s car in 2009, Jack Daniel’s may sponsor some races with the #31 and #29. #33 The 4th Richard Childress Racing team has a sponsor already, General Mills/Cheerios/Betty Crocker, but no driver has been named. Rumored drivers include Martin Truex Jr., Casey Mears, Ryan Newman, Scott Wimmer, Jamie McMurray and Stephen Leicht. Childress hopes to name the driver by mid August. Since this is a new full-time team, the driver will need to qualify for the first five races in 2009. And you could see driver movement, with Bowyer or Burton moving to the #33 and the new driver in the #07 or #31 #34 No word on 2009 plans for Front Row Motorsports. The team has attempted 19 of 21 races with five drivers and a few sponsors. #38 Supposedly driver David Gilliland will be back in 2009. Yates Racing is still looking for full time sponsors for this car and the #28 team, and if found may expand to three teams. #40: The Ganassi Racing team that shut down in July. Driver Dario Franchitti still has not said what his future plans are past seven or so Nationwide races he will drive in 2008 for Ganassi. Who knows, he could end up in the #33. If Ganassi can find a sponsor for the team, it could return in 2009. Also there are rumors that Ganassi Racing could merge with Michael Waltrip Racing and form a four-car team with #41, #42, #44, #55 teams. #41 Supposedly, Ganassi is looking to re-sign driver Reed Sorenson, even after the poor 2008 season so far. Target was rumored to be leaving, but both Ganassi and Target have denied that. So it looks like Sorenson and Target could both return in 2009.
